Introduction
The NEBO Big Larry 2 is a versatile and durable work light designed for various tasks, offering both a powerful flashlight and a wide-area COB task lamp. Its magnetic base and compact design make it an essential tool for professionals and DIY enthusiasts alike. This manual provides detailed instructions for the proper use, care, and maintenance of your Big Larry 2.

Product Features
- Dual Lighting: Features a 200-lumen LED flashlight and a 500-lumen COB (Chip-on-Board) work light.
- Multiple Light Modes: Includes High (flashlight), COB Work Light, COB Red Task Light, and Red Hazard Flasher.
- Dimmable: All light modes are fully dimmable.
- Magnetic Base: Powerful magnetic base for hands-free operation.
- Durable Construction: Anodized aircraft-grade aluminum body, water and impact-resistant.
- Pocket Clip: Integrated pocket clip for secure carrying and a hanging hole for versatile mounting.
- Power Memory Recall: Remembers the last used light mode.
- Direct-to-Red Functionality: Allows direct access to red light mode to preserve night vision.
- Battery Powered: Operates on 3 AA alkaline batteries (included).

Setup
1. Battery Installation
- Unscrew the tail cap of the Big Larry 2 by turning it counter-clockwise.
- Insert three (3) AA alkaline batteries into the battery compartment, ensuring correct polarity (+/-) as indicated inside the compartment.
- Screw the tail cap back on clockwise until it is securely tightened.
Note: The Big Larry 2 comes with 3 AA alkaline batteries pre-installed. Remove the protective tab if present before first use.
Operating Instructions
Power Button and Mode Selection
The power button is located on the side of the flashlight, near the COB light panel. Press the button to cycle through the light modes:
- 1st Press: Flashlight (200 lumens)
- 2nd Press: COB Work Light (500 lumens)
- 3rd Press: COB Red Task Light (40 lumens)
- 4th Press: Red Hazard Flasher
- 5th Press: Off
The Big Larry 2 features Power Memory Recall, meaning it will turn on in the last mode used if powered off for more than 8 seconds.
Dimming Function
To dim any active light mode (Flashlight, COB Work Light, or COB Red Task Light):
- With the desired mode active, press and hold the power button.
- The light will gradually dim or brighten. Release the button when the desired brightness level is reached.
Direct-to-Red
To activate the Red Task Light directly from the OFF position (to preserve night vision):
- From OFF, press and hold the power button for 2 seconds. The Red Task Light will activate.
Magnetic Base and Pocket Clip
The powerful magnetic base allows you to attach the Big Larry 2 to any ferrous metal surface for hands-free illumination. The integrated pocket clip can be used to secure the light to clothing, belts, or other gear, and also functions as a hanging point.

Maintenance
- Cleaning: Wipe the flashlight with a clean, damp c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ents.
- Battery Replacement: Replace all three AA batteries simultaneously when the light output diminishes. Always use fresh, high-quality alkaline batteries.
- Storage: If storing the Big Larry 2 for an extended period (more than 30 days), remove the batteries to prevent leakage and potential damage to the device. Store in a cool, dry place.
- Durability: The Big Larry 2 is water and impact-resistant, but it is not designed for submersion in water. Avoid dropping it from significant heights.

Specifications
| Feature | Detail |
|---|---|
| Model Number | NEB-WLT-0001 |
| Light Source | LED (Flashlight), COB (Work Light) |
| Brightness (Flashlight) | 200 Lumens |
| Brightness (COB Work Light) | 500 Lumens |
| Brightness (COB Red Task Light) | 40 Lumens |
| Power Source | 3 x AA Alkaline Batteries |
| Material | Alloy Steel, Aluminum |
| Dimensions (L x W x D) | 7.75" x 0.98" x 1.25" |
| Weight | 0.45 lbs (7.2 ounces) |
| Water Resistance | Water Resistant |

Important Safety Information
- Do not look directly into the LED light when it is on, as it can cause temporary vision impairment.
- Keep out of reach of children.
- Do not mix old and new batteries, or different types of batteries.
- Dispose of batteries according to local regulations.
- Do not attempt to disassemble or modify the flashlight, as this will void the warranty and could cause damage or injury.
